A Brief Overview of the Brands

Longines

Founded in 1832, Longines has established itself as a leader in the watch industry, known for its elegance and precision. The brand is particularly recognized for its aviation and sports watches, often featuring advanced chronograph technology. Longines has a reputation for combining traditional craftsmanship with modern technology, making it accessible to a broader audience.

Patek Philippe

On the other hand, Patek Philippe, established in 1839, is synonymous with luxury and exclusivity. This Swiss manufacturer is renowned for its complicated timepieces, often considered some of the finest in the world. Patek Philippe watches are often seen as investments, with many models appreciating significantly in value over time. The brand's commitment to innovation and artistry has earned it a loyal following among collectors and enthusiasts alike.

Pricing and Value

When comparing pricing, Longines generally offers a more accessible range of watches, making it a popular choice for those entering the luxury watch market. In 2025, the brand continues to provide excellent value for money, with many of its models priced competitively while still offering high-quality craftsmanship.

Patek Philippe, conversely, is known for its high price point, reflecting the brand’s exclusivity and the complexity of its timepieces. While the initial investment is significant, many Patek Philippe watches appreciate over time, making them not only a luxury purchase but also a potential investment.
